Stakeholder Engagement

Reaching out, staying in touch

As the world leader in mobile technology innovation, we understand the power of communication and connectedness. So we work in a variety of ways to foster clear and transparent communication with all of our stakeholders. We think it’s the best way to educate, inspire and learn from the people who are connected to us. Here are some of the ways we engage:

With our employees
  • “Open door” policy enabling employees to bring concerns to superiors—up to and including our CEO—at any time
  • Regular executive breakfasts open to all employees
  • Regular employee surveys
  • Semiannual all-hands meetings, which are webcast companywide via our intranet and include employee question-and-answer sessions
  • The QC Daily News, our daily internal newsletter
  • Employee Resource Groups formed around a common interest or shared background and used as forums for dialogue
  • Monthly internal presentations that help employees understand what’s happening throughout the Company
  • Internal communication vehicles that enable our Company’s leaders to communicate to employees around the world
  • Annual on-site fairs and tradeshows (available for viewing companywide via our intranet) that enable employees to learn about our Company, benefits and technology
  • Annual Qualcomm Innovation Network Venture Fest, a competition to encourage innovation by our employees
With our investors
  • U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ission filings
  • Quarterly earnings conference calls and communications
  • Annual stockholders’ meeting
  • Annual analyst meeting
  • Presentations and participation at investor conferences and tradeshows
  • “Roadshows” and in-house investor group meetings with management
  • Quarterly employee earnings videos presented by our chief financial officer
With our suppliers and customers
  • Participation in key industry tradeshows and conferences
  • Online registry for diverse suppliers
  • Voluntary involvement with local supplier development councils
  • Promotion of our diversity practices at supplier events
  • Hosting of subject-specific informational sessions and conferences
  • Participation in working groups and agency taskforce initiatives
  • Working with government stakeholders, as part of our Wireless Reach™ initiative, to assist in using wireless technology to implement programs
With the communities where we do business
  • Engaging nonprofit organizations through various Qualcomm community involvement programs
  • Participation in philanthropic collaboratives with other grant-making entities, public-private alliances and information exchanges with the nonprofit sector to ensure open dialogue among our colleagues
  • Anonymous feedback mechanisms
  • Programs with educational institutions worldwide
Continuously improving our reporting on social responsibility

In 2010, we commissioned an independent firm, ISOS Group LLC (ISOS), to perform an external assurance of our 2009 social responsibility report in accordance with the Global Reporting Initiative. Initial reviews revealed a gap in our reporting on stakeholder engagement. In response, we worked with ISOS to develop and disseminate a 15-question survey aimed at gauging global stakeholder perceptions of Qualcomm’s reporting efforts and actions.

Survey responses revealed that employees are our largest stakeholder group at 45.2 percent, followed by nonprofit organizations at 40.5 percent. The survey also showed that all responding stakeholders contributed to the reporting process, and that the number of people reading our annual social responsibility report had increased over the prior year.

For the most part, respondents rated our social responsibility reporting as “excellent.” Only one described our efforts as “fair.” According to the survey responses, the strongest sections of the report were Corporate Giving, Governance and Ethics, Product Responsibility and Energy Efficiency.
